Associate major Indian environmental policies with global events. The 1992 policy is closely linked to the 1992 Rio Earth Summit. Similarly, remember the timeline: Stockholm Conference (1972) → Water Act (1974) → Air Act (1981) → Bhopal Gas Tragedy (1984) → Environment Protection Act (1986).

Step 2: Detailed Explanation:
The Government of India adopted the National Conservation Strategy and Policy Statement on Environment and Development in June 1992.
This was a significant year for global environmentalism as the United Nations Conference on Environment and Development (UNCED), also known as the Rio Earth Summit, was held in the same month.
The Indian policy statement aimed to integrate environmental considerations into the policies and programs of different sectors. Its main objectives included:
- Conservation of natural resources.
- Prevention and control of pollution.
- Sustainable development.
- Meeting the basic needs of the people without degrading the environment.
